Manager, Demand Planning - Supply Chain EMEA (m/w/d)

Arc'teryx
Posted 5 hours ago
🇳🇱Netherlands🏢Hybrid📁Operations & Admin
Is this job info correct?

Your Opportunity at ARC’TERYX: As Manager, Demand Planning - EMEA, you own the demand forecast that connects business strategy to its operational plans across the channels. You lead the Demand Review in the monthly Integrated Business Planning (IBP) forum, align forecasts with Merchandise Financial Plan targets and inventory planning constraints, and reconcile top-down financial targets with bottom-up SKU-level plans. This is a role for a planning leader who brings both statistical rigour and commercial judgment, who operates confidently in cross-functional forums, and who knows how to build a high-performing team around them. You will drive forecast accuracy, lead root cause analysis, and be the person who continuously raises the maturity of demand planning processes and tools. Meet Your Future Team: The Demand Planning - EMEA team translates business priorities, consumer demand signals, and market insights into an integrated consensus forecast across B2B, Retail and eCommerce. The team serves as the primary owner of the regional demand signal, enabling aligned decisions that support growth, profitability, and customer experience across Demand Planning, Merchandise Planning, and Inventory. If you were in the Manager, Demand Planning - EMEA role now, here are some of the core activities you would be doing: Owning the regional demand planning process and consensus demand plan across the 0-18-month horizon, ensuring alignment between statistical forecasts, commercial assumptions, and financial objectives Leading the Demand Review in the monthly IBP forum, driving alignment between top-down financial targets and bottom-up SKU forecasts Aligning demand forecasts with merchandise financial plan targets and inventory planning constraints, and reconciling where gaps exist Establishing governance of demand planning processes, ensuring forecast assumptions, risks and opportunities are aligned, documented and communicated consistently across the organization Continuously improving forecast accuracy through root cause analysis, driving optimization of demand planning processes and tools within the regional demand planning tool suite Leading, developing, and building capability within the regional demand planning team Here are some of the things you could be working on in the future: Building a more structured and scalable demand planning capability for the region as Arc’teryx’s DTC and Wholesale footprint grows Shaping how demand planning tools and systems develop to support a more sophisticated, connected demand planning capability Are you our next Manager, Demand Planning - EMEA?
